Job Description – Regulatory Affairs (Domestic)
The role requires strong expertise in the
Drugs & Cosmetics Act and Rules
,
FSSAI regulations
, and
FDA-related activities
. The profile will ensure
timely and robust cross-functional coordination
(R&D, QC, Marketing, Legal, Production, etc.), transparent execution, and effective implementation of
regulatory affairs and safety processes
.
Local Regulatory Function (Licensing):
- Prepare registration dossier for procuring certificates/licenses from
Local FDA, DCGI, FSSAI, and through the Sugam CDSCO portal
. - Thorough familiarity with
FDA, Sugam CDSCO & FSSAI online portals
, Drugs & Cosmetics Act, and its various Schedules (e.g., Sch Y, Sch M, etc.). - Confirm
product formula and label acceptability
, and ensure receipt of necessary licenses prior to product release. - Coordinate with
QC and R&D
for technical documents (batch records, specifications, analytical methods, validation reports, stability data) required for registration dossiers. - Ensure timely
renewal of drug and food licenses
maintained by head office and branch offices across India. - Apply online for obtaining
test licenses for import purposes
through
Sugam CDSCO
. - Maintain archival of all regulatory permissions.
- Keep abreast of
updates in regulatory requirements
and ensure implementation. - Draft
responses to legal & technical queries
raised by Regulatory Authorities.
Compliance of Packaging Modules:
- Formulate and implement
statutory requirements
pertaining to
artworks
(labels, cartons, package inserts, patient information leaflets, etc.). - Review and approve artwork for all packaging material.
- Prepare
package inserts
as per
New Drugs and Clinical Trials Rules 2019
.
Pharmacovigilance:
- Provide high-quality
medical writing
, including planning and coordination of literature research. - Draft and review
PSURs
with a focus on medical aspects and product safety sections. - Review
Risk Management Plans (RMPs)
as per Regulatory requirements. - Assess
risk-benefit profiles
of products and identify gaps in aggregate documents. - Perform
scientific review
of aggregate reports / ICSRs produced by PV Associates.
